Apache Ant™ je knihovna Java a nástroj příkazového řádku, jehož posláním je řídit procesy popsané v souborech sestavení jako cíle a body rozšíření, které jsou na sobě závislé. Hlavním známým využitím Ant je sestavení Java aplikací. Ant poskytuje řadu vestavěných úloh, které jim umožňují kompilovat, sestavovat, testovat a spouštět Java aplikace. Ant lze také efektivně použít k vytváření aplikací bez Java, například aplikací C nebo C++. Obecněji lze Ant použít k pilotování jakéhokoli typu procesu, který lze popsat pomocí cílů a úkolů.
Zde v LinuxAPT, jako součást našich služeb správy serveru, pravidelně pomáháme našim zákazníkům provádět související dotazy Apache Ant.
V této souvislosti se podíváme na to, jak nainstalovat Apache Ant na Ubuntu 20.04 LTS.
Kroky k instalaci a konfiguraci Apache Ant na Ubuntu 20.04 LTS Focal Fossa
1. Proveďte aktualizaci systému
Nejprve se ujistěte, že všechny vaše systémové balíčky jsou aktuální spuštěním následujících příkazů apt v terminálu:
$ sudo apt update
$ sudo apt upgrade
2. Nainstalujte Javu
Spusťte níže uvedené příkazy a nainstalujte Java:
$ sudo apt install openjdk-11-jre
Zkontrolujte, zda je spuštěna Java a zobrazuje nainstalovanou verzi:
$ java --version
3. Nainstalujte Apache Ant do systému
Zde se naučíte 3 různé způsoby instalace Ant.
i. Nainstalujte Apache Ant pomocí Snaps
Chcete-li to provést, spusťte níže uvedené příkazy:
$ sudo apt install snapd
$ sudo snap install ant --classic
ii. Nainstalujte Apache Ant pomocí Apt
Proveďte níže uvedené příkazy:
$ sudo apt update
$ sudo apt install ant
iii. Nainstalujte Apache Ant ze zdroje
Nyní stahujeme poslední verzi Apache Ant z oficiální stránky:
$ wget https://mirror-hk.koddos.net/apache//ant/binaries/apache-ant-1.10.9-bin.tar.gz
$ sudo tar -xf apache-ant-1.10.9-bin.tar.gz -C /usr/local
Dále vytvořte symbolický odkaz na distribuci Ant spuštěním následujících příkazů:
$ sudo ln -s /usr/local/apache-ant-1.10.9/ /usr/local/ant
Poté vytvořte soubor ant.sh ve složce /etc/profile.d:
$ sudo nano /etc/profile.d/ant.sh
export ANT_HOME=/usr/local/ant
export PATH=${ANT_HOME}/bin:${PATH}
Save and exit také aktivuje výše uvedené proměnné prostředí:
source /etc/profile
Jak ověřit instalaci Apache Ant?
Verzi Ant můžete ověřit spuštěním příkazů:
$ ant -version